The Oxtail Pho is fantastic! If you’re indecisive about what to order, you can’t go wrong with the tender oxtail that practically falls off the bone. It comes with a generous serving of rice noodles and fresh vegetables, accompanied by two large, flavorful oxtails. On rainy days or when my coworkers and I are feeling under the weather, I often go for Pho Chin. This dish consists of onions, cilantro, and fully cooked flank steaks, making it easy for the chef to prepare quickly since the entire pharmacy crew of nine usually orders the same thing during our lunch break. My pharmacy colleagues tend to stick to familiar options, so this bowl, with its tender beef flanks, is always a safe and delicious choice. During hot summer days, we love ordering Bun Thit Nuong Cha Gio, which features cold vermicelli noodles served over a fresh salad with lettuce, cucumber, and bean sprouts. It's layered with egg rolls, grilled pork, sautéed green onions, and pickled radish and carrots. The combination of flavors is satisfying enough to enjoy on its own, but it also comes with a side of fish sauce for those who want to enhance the taste.
